How We Handle Crawl Space Water Removal
Avoid the risk of further damage, health risks, and costly repairs by letting our team handle your crawl space water removal. Our process involves several critical steps to ensure a thorough and safe dry out. We don’t cut corners.
Step 1: Inspection and Containment
We’ll inspect your crawl space to identify the source and extent of the water damage. Our team will then contain the affected area to prevent further damage and ensure a safe working environment. Containment is key to reducing costs and preventing health risks. This process typ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.
Step 2: Moisture Detection and Drying
We’ll use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and dry out your crawl space quickly and efficiently. Our team will install drying equipment and monitor moisture levels to ensure your crawl space is completely dry. Moisture detection is crucial to preventing mold growth and structural damage. This process typically takes 2-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the drying process is complete, our team will clean and sanitize your crawl space to prevent health risks and remove any lingering odors. Sanitization is a vital step in ensuring your crawl space is safe to inhabit. This process typ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the affected area.

Crawl Space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in the crawl space | Yes | No | DIY is suitable for small leaks, but ensure you contain the area and use proper drying equipment. |
| Visible signs of m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th poses a health risk; call a professional to ensure safe remediation. |
| Water pooling in the crawl space | No | Yes | Water pooling shows a more significant issue; a professional will assess and provide a plan for restoration. |
| Large area of water damage | No | Yes | A large area of water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ise; a professional will ensure a thorough dry out. |
| Hidden moisture in the crawl space | No | Yes | Hidden moisture needs specialized equipment to detect and dry out; a professional will ensure your crawl space is completely dry. |

Crawl Space Water Removal Cost in Rockvale, TN
The cost of crawl space water removal var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Rockvale, TN. Get a free estimate to understand the costs involved. Here’s a rough estimate of the costs you can expect: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Containment |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Moisture Detection and Drying |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and drying equipment used.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area and type of cleaning equipment used. |
| Remediation and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and type of remediation equipment used.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ment. Get a free estimate to understand the costs involved.

Common Questions About Crawl Space Water Removal
Q: What causes water damage in crawl spaces?
A: Water damage in crawl spaces is often caused by heavy rainfall, burst pipes, or faulty HVAC systems. Preventative measures are key. Regular inspections and maintenance can help identify potential issues before they become major problems.
Q: How long does crawl space water removal take?
A: The duration of crawl space water removal depends on the sever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. Get a free estimate to understand the timeframe involved. In general, the process can take anywhere from a few hours to several days.
Q: Is crawl space water removal covered by insurance?
A: It depends on the type of insurance policy you have. Check your policy to understand the coverage. In some cases, insurance may cover the cost of crawl space water removal, but it’s essential to review your policy to confirm.
Q: Can I DIY crawl space water removal?
A: While small leaks may be suitable for DIY, visible signs of mold growth, water pooling, or large areas of water damage need professional help. Call a professional for safe and effective remediation.
Q: How do I prevent water damage in my crawl space?
A: Regular inspections, maintenance, and preventative measures can help prevent water damage in your crawl space. Check your gutters, downspouts, and drainage systems regularly. Consider installing a sump pump or French drain to direct water away from your crawl space.
